EXETER City boss Paul Tisdale believes Oxford United will provide a good test of how well his side are performing.
The Grecians are on a three-match winning run in Sky Bet League Two and four points adrift of the play-offs in 12th place.
Despite beating promotion contenders Portsmouth and Plymouth Argyle this season, Tisdale (right) believes United will offer the sternest test.
He told the Exeter Express & Echo: “Oxford is a great game for us because it will give us a good context as to how we sit as a team.
“They’re having a successful year and they’re one of the teams to beat.
“This is a good test for us on Saturday.
“It won’t be easy, but it won’t be easy for Oxford either.”
United beat the Grecians 3-0 on Boxing Day, but Tisdale does not think his players will draw too much from that game.
He added: “ It is a long time ago now and we have got our own focus away from the dip in results during the Christmas period.
“We just know Oxford are a very good team.
"We know we are going to have to be at our best and the next game is always the most important.
“It is a good barometer for us of where we sit.”
